Digital Verification Engineer

2 weeks ago


Dayton, Ohio, United States Northrop Grumman Full time
Job Summary

We are seeking a highly skilled Digital Verification Engineer to join our team at Northrop Grumman. As a key member of our Mission Systems Sector, you will play a critical role in the development of secure software-defined, hardware-enabled mission systems.

Key Responsibilities
  • Perform functional verification of register transfer level (RTL) code of complex ASICs at block level and SOC level using UVM and SystemVerilog.
  • Develop testbenches, tests, verification IP, verification models, coverage models, and extensive simulation and debug.
  • Collaborate with design and verification engineers to utilize modern verification methods, tools, and techniques.
  • Work closely with cross-functional teams to accomplish goals and deliver high-quality results.
Requirements
  • Bachelor of Science (BS) degree in science, engineering, or related discipline with 5 years of experience; or 3 years of relevant experience with a Master's (MS) degree; or 0 years with a PhD.
  • Knowledge of Universal Verification Methodology (UVM).
  • Experience developing test plans, participating in reviews, test development, and RTL debugging.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Experience in HDL (VHDL/Verilog) and SystemVerilog (HVL).
  • Experience with SystemVerilog Assertions (SVA).
  • Familiarity with a coverage-driven verification methodology from planning through closure.
  • Knowledge of industry standard interfaces.
  • Experience with object-oriented programming languages and concepts.
  • Experience with Mentor Graphics and/or Cadence Verification tools.
  • FPGA/ASIC Design experience.
  • Knowledge of digital signal processing.
  • Experience with scripting languages (Bash, Perl, Python, Tcl).
  • Active TS/SCI security clearance.
What We Offer

Northrop Grumman offers a competitive salary range of $104,000 to $157,100, with the potential for a discretionary bonus. We also provide a variety of benefits, including health insurance coverage, life and disability insurance, a savings plan, company-paid holidays, and paid time off (PTO) for vacation and/or personal business.

We are committed to hiring and retaining a diverse workforce and are proud to be an Equal Opportunity/Affirmative Action Employer. U.S. Citizenship is required for most positions.
